🌿 The Powerhouse Ingredients: More Than Just Leaves
Each component of this infusion brings a unique profile of beneficial compounds. Understanding their traditional uses adds depth to the simple act of brewing a cup.
- Guava Leaves: Widely studied for their potential, these leaves are rich in antioxidants like flavonoids and vitamin C. They have been traditionally used to support digestive comfort, blood sugar levels already within a normal range, and overall metabolic health.
- Soursop (Guanábana) Leaves: A staple in many herbal pharmacopoeias, soursop leaves are celebrated for their calming properties and are often brewed into teas for relaxation. They contain various acetogenins and alkaloids that are subjects of ongoing research.
- Mango Leaves: Often overlooked, the tender leaves of the mango tree are packed with mangiferin, a potent antioxidant. They have been used traditionally to support respiratory health and vascular function.
- Turmeric: The golden spice, containing the active compound curcumin, is a renowned powerful anti-inflammatory and antioxidant agent. Adding it to this infusion enhances its potential wellness benefits, aiding digestion and providing systemic support.
✅ Recipe: Your Guide to the Perfect Infusion
Gathering your ingredients with care is the first step toward a effective brew. Always source leaves from organic, pesticide-free trees if possible, or purchase them from reputable herbal suppliers.
- 4-5 fresh or dried Guava leaves, thoroughly washed and cut into small pieces 🍃
- 4-5 fresh or dried Soursop leaves, washed and cut 🍃
- 4-5 fresh or dried young Mango leaves, washed and chopped 🍃
- 500 ml (about 2 cups) of filtered water 💧
- 1/2 teaspoon of organic Turmeric powder (or a small piece of fresh root, grated) 🧡
📝 Step-by-Step Preparation
Follow these steps to extract the maximum beneficial compounds from your leaves.
- Prepare the Leaves: Wash all leaves meticulously under cool running water. Cutting or tearing them into smaller pieces helps release their essential oils and active constituents into the water. ✂️
- Combine and Simmer: Place the prepared leaves in a small pot or saucepan. Add the 500 ml of water and the turmeric powder. Using a non-reactive pot like stainless steel or ceramic is ideal.
- The Brewing Process: Bring the mixture to a gentle boil, then reduce the heat to a low simmer. Cover and let it simmer gently for 15 to 20 minutes. Avoid a rolling boil, as high heat can degrade some delicate compounds.
- Strain and Serve: After simmering, turn off the heat and let it sit for another 5 minutes, covered. Strain the liquid carefully into a cup or teapot, pressing the leaves gently to get the full infusion. Your aromatic, golden-hued tea is ready. 🫖

⚠️ Crucial Safety Information and Professional Advice
Natural does not automatically mean safe for everyone in all circumstances. This section is vital for responsible consumption.
❗ This herbal infusion is a supportive wellness practice and is NOT a medicine, nor is it a substitute for prescribed medical treatments for conditions such as cancer, diabetes, hypertension, or cardiovascular diseases. Do not discontinue or alter any medication based on the use of this tea.
Consult your doctor or a qualified healthcare professional before starting any herbal regimen, especially if you:
- Have a diagnosed chronic health condition.
- Are pregnant, breastfeeding, or trying to conceive.
- Are scheduled for surgery.
- Are taking prescription medications (e.g., blood thinners, diabetes medication, blood pressure drugs), as herbs can cause interactions.
Start slowly; monitor your body's response. Discontinue use immediately if you experience any adverse reactions like stomach upset or allergic symptoms.
